Use of Your Details Sample Clauses

The 'Use of Your Details' clause defines how a party may collect, store, and utilize personal or contact information provided by the other party. Typically, this clause outlines the types of details that may be used, such as names, email addresses, or payment information, and specifies the purposes for which this information can be used, like account management, communication, or marketing. Its core function is to inform individuals about the handling of their personal data, ensuring transparency and compliance with privacy regulations.
Use of Your Details. 22.1 For the purposes of fraud prevention, debt collection, credit management and emergency services provision, you agree that we may disclose information about you and your account with us to debt collection agencies, credit reference agencies, financial institutions, emergency service organizations and other Device companies. We may also pass you details to third parties in the event that we sell our business in order that you can continue to receive a Mobile Device Service. 22.2 Unless you indicate otherwise on the Order Form, we may also use you details to send you information and other services that we offer that we think you may be interested in.

  • Use of Your Information The Beta Technology may include functionality that permits UPS to measure Your usage of its features and informs UPS of this usage electronically. UPS has the right to collect from Your computer, Your system configuration data and a log of Your activities while using the Beta Technology (the “Beta Technology Report”). UPS may use the Beta Technology Report to help conduct trouble-shooting analysis and improve the functionality of the Beta Technology. You consent and agree that UPS shall be free to reproduce, use, disclose, exhibit, display, transform, create derivative works from, and distribute to others without limitation or obligation of any type to You all comments, information, data, and suggestions, including the Beta Technology Report and feedback data (but not including financial data, financial plans or product plans not commonly known or publicly available), that You provide to UPS related to the Beta Technology. Further, UPS shall be free to use any ideas, concepts, know-how, or techniques contained in such information without limitation or obligation of any type to You.

  • Protection of Your Data We will maintain administrative, physical, and technical safeguards for protection of the security, confidentiality and integrity of Your Data, as described in the Documentation. Those safeguards will include, but will not be limited to, measures for preventing access, use, modification or disclosure of Your Data by Our personnel except (a) to provide the Purchased Services and prevent or address service or technical problems, (b) as compelled by law in accordance with Section 8.3 (Compelled Disclosure) below, or (c) as You expressly permit in writing.
